Maui Postcard No 1
12.05.04

The first postcard comes from Will Thorp recently returned from a short stay on Maui with well known Wellington sailors Leland and Carmen who are now living on the windy island.

"At the end of 2 months with no wind in Southern California, I was ready for some windsurfing, and Maui was on the way home.  Leland and Carmen had established themselves in Paia and before long an international cell of windsurfers developed: Leland and Carmen, Thierry and Estelle, Cormack, Evan, and myself.
 
Little did they know it, but these sailors and cameramen were soon to feature in Leland's "Tour de force" home video production from Aeolian Productions".  This opus centred around a day this group spent at a little known windsurf break on the north shore of Maui.  At that fabulous spot, the cameras were close to the action and recorded with unpitying clarity the highs and lows of five energized sailors in some of the most fun sailing conditions your scribe has ever experienced.  Stratospheric backwards and push loops and tweaked aerial re-entries and floaters alternated with shorebreak humiliation, looping over-rotations, and over-the-falls dumpings, all vying for the greatest visual and adrenal impact.
 
Spectacular surfing and scenery rounded the trip off nicely for me, although who could not be envious of Leland and Carmen who will be there for at least the next 6 months?
